(11:30PM – Friday, March 13th, 2026) Severe t’storm threat returns on Sunday…
⏰Timing…
•Sunday Morning – Sunday Night, March 15th.
📍Location…
•Much of Illinois.
⚡️Hazards…
•A level 1 severe t’storm threat is in place across much of the state from Sunday morning through Sunday night, for the threat of isolated severe t’storms. Damaging winds and a few tornadoes will be the main threats.
✔️Summary…
•As a storm system moves through the region, a cold front will sweep across the state between Sunday morning and Sunday night. Accompanying this front will be a forced squall line/QLCS. Some severe t’storms will be possible with this activity, with damaging winds and a few tornadoes being the main threats.
